The Oregon-to-Arizona migration is one of America's longest-running sun-seeking pipelines. Phoenix added over 300,000 residents from Pacific Northwest states in the 2010s, many of them Oregon retirees fleeing 9 months of rain. The route is so established that multiple Phoenix senior living communities actively recruit through Oregon retirement seminars.

The money side of OR → AZ.
Oregon
- Median home price$515,000
- Income tax4.75%-9.9% progressive
- Sales taxNone
- Cost index118
Arizona
- Median home price$445,000
- Income tax2.5% flat
- Sales tax5.6% + local up to 11%
- Cost index108

Moving from Oregon to Arizona: FAQ.
How much will I really save on taxes?
For high earners, a lot. On $150K income, OR state tax ~$12,000/year; AZ $3,750. That's $8,250/year savings. Add OR's absence of sales tax vs AZ's 5.6%, and you lose some savings back ($1,000-1,800/year typical household). Net: $6-7K/year for typical household, more for high earners and investors.
Is Phoenix summer really as brutal as people say?
Yes. 100°F+ for 100+ days/year; 115°F+ common June-September. AC runs 24/7 those months, driving $300-500/month electric bills. Outdoor activity before 9am or after 9pm only. Most OR transplants adjust within one summer but plan for the shock. Winter in Phoenix (60-75°F, sunny) is what keeps people here.
OR-to-AZ long-haul moving cost?
1,150-1,380 miles is full long-haul interstate. Expect $6,000-14,000 for 3-bedroom home. Delivery window typically 5-10 days. Summer peak adds 25-35%. Portland and Phoenix based movers both quote this corridor; get 3-5 quotes, binding estimates strongly preferred for long-haul.
